Teenage Barcelona Midfielder Robert Navarro Joins AS Monaco
Sixteen-year-old Robert Navarro has left Barcelona to join AS Monaco, adding to the club's continued investment in promising young talent.
AS Monaco has secured the signature of promising teenage midfielder Robert Navarro, marking another significant addition to their youth development strategy. The 16-year-old Spanish talent has chosen to leave Barcelona, where he spent five years developing his skills, to continue his career at the Stade Louis II.
The Ligue 1 club has officially welcomed Navarro, describing him as an exceptional prospect from his generation. This signing reinforces Monaco's reputation for nurturing young football talent and building for the future.
